Rest in Peace, Gus Dur!
He was the 4th President of Indonesia and one of the powerful man here in this crowded country. In 2001, he had to be removed from his power and replaced by his vice-president, Megawati who was the first ever woman who became the president.
His ever best religious views would like he said ..
"All religions insist on peace. From this we might think that the religious struggle for peace is simple ... but it is not. The deep problem is that people use religion wrongly in pursuit of victory and triumph. This sad fact then leads to conflict with people who have different beliefs"
He will be memorized by the people of Indonesia for his knowledge and now the people will support him to be our one of the national hero.

See it from Garuda ways

Garuda Indonesia akan menghentikan penerbangan Ke Darwin, Australia mulai 24 April 2009. Penerbangan Garuda Indonesia ke Bangkok pun untuk sementara akan dikurangi frekuensinya mulai 1 Mei 2009.
Menurut Vice President Corporate Secretary Garuda Indonesia Pujobroto, penghentian penerbangan ke Darwin dilakukan mengingatnya ada penurunan penumpang dari beberapa kota di luar negeri sebagai dampak dari krisis ekonomi global yang terjadi dewasa ini.

Gamelan, so Indonesia!

LONDON
Penampilan musik gamelan ’Shokbreker’ yang dipadukan dengan musik jazz kontemporer oleh kelompok musik asal Indonesia dan Norwegia dikabarkan memukau pencinta musik jazz Norwegia.
Anggukan kepala dan tepuk tangan meriah penikmat musik jazz mewarnai setiap penampilan Gamelan Shokbreker pada Sami Festival di Kota Kautokeino, Norwegia Utara, yang berlangsung sejak 7 hingga 21 April, kata Sekretaris Tiga Pensosbud KBRI Oslo, Febby Fahran kepada Antara London, Selasa.

FREE CAR DAY FOREVER!

Kota Tua (Old Kota, in English) is on the center of our goverment's attention. As for me, it is a very influential historic place which has many stories in it.
Government sets a new rule which is free car day. This program is giving, at least, an effort from government to save this interesting place. The stories are all about the places in Jakarta and the culture which is formed. The government sets this is not because of reducing traffic jam but they mostly concern about the shake that car may have given because the buildings are very vulnerable and fragile especially the rooftiles.
The government, actually, should have done this few back years ago. I was very disappointed about the lack of attention of them about the building. If you ever been here before, you might see the scratch or paint of the idle and unresponsible hands of its visitors. Too bad! And yet many people visit the place for the history, to relax or to take a really good photograph.

Kartini Day

Today is Kartini's Day. Kartini is powerful figure here in Indonesia. She is a woman who had put all effort to encourage women of Indonesia to sit and stand as tall as men. She was influential women in her era and still is today.
Today, as i rode home, i saw a student of elementary school was wearing traditional clothes. It is kind of tradition especially on her day. I just remember when i was at elementary school too.

Modern women here in Indonesia is still trying to put their energies as same as men. Women today is getting better and many of them who i already knew or i saw, is a great women in their career, family and both of those options.
